A&W

$
Open
1011 Rio Rancho Blvd SE
Rio Rancho, NM 87124
Real seafood should be sourced from real sea-places, like, you know, oceans. So that's exactly where we source ours from. We're no one trick sea pony. Sure, we've got the classic fried fish and chips you love, but now we've got delicious new grilled seafood options to add to our menu of delica-seas.
Own this business?
See a problem?

You might also like